WebMagnesium metal (Mg) 45: Manganese: 159 : Marble: 15: MDF - Medium-density fiberboard: 4: Mercury : Molybdenum (Mo) 329 : Monel Metal: 179: Nickel: 170 : Nickel Silver: … Type 304 —the most common grade; the classic 18/8 (18% chromium, 8% nickel) stainless steel. Outside of the US it is commonly known as "A2 stainless steel", in accordance with ISO 3506 (not to be confused with A2 tool steel). [6] The Japanese equivalent grade of this material is SUS304. WebThe density of common metals such as iron is 7.87 g/cm3, mild steel is 7.85 g/cm3, 304 stainless steel is 8.0 g/cm3, aluminum is 2.7g/cm3, copper is 8.93 g/cm3, gold is 19.3 g/cm3, silver is 10.49 g/cm3, for more metals, please view the metal density chart and table below.
